Desktop
Section titled “Desktop”The desktop apps are native installers that run BridgeApp in its own window, with proper desktop notifications and quick access. They’re available for:
| Platform | Download |
|---|---|
| macOS (Apple Silicon) | .dmg installer |
| macOS (Intel) | .dmg installer |
| Windows | .exe installer |
| Linux | .AppImage |
Grab the right build from the BridgeApp download page (published via GitHub releases). The first time you sign in on desktop, BridgeApp uses a secure deep link to hand your session from the browser to the app — so you authenticate once and you’re in.
